Default Adaptive Cruse Control Unavailable

In my 2019 Equinox Premium I periodically get the message that Adaptive Cruse Control is not available. As far as I can remember it is always during bad weather. Fog, heavy rain or snow. The other day in the snow both the ACC and the lane assist were unavailable. Is this normal? Is it that the sensors do not function well in marginal weather?

In addition once in a while my backup camera does not work. Or I lose navigation.

I wonder if something is loose or something is getting wet causing it to malfunction.

Thoughts??

the system uses cameras to see the lane markers/paint and forward vehicles. if the camera is obstructed by snow or salt it will be unavailable. the owners manual probably will say the same.

If TMOZER is having the same problem I had (no snow - no obstructions to the camera) he should take it because of warranty to the dealership, its something like the VID ECM that is faulty, it cost about $900 CAD to replace - covered under warranty.
